Deputy heads consultation still going on
www.chinaview.cn 2004-02-28 12:32:17

    BEIJING, Feb 28 (Xinhuanet) -- The consultation among deputy heads of delegations attending the second round of six-party talkson the Korean nuclear issue is still going on, press official said.

    The closing ceremony for the second round of the six-party talks on Korean nuclear issue, scheduled to begin at 11. a.m. Saturday, has been postponed due to "technical reasons."

    The second-round talks began here Wednesday. The United States,China, the Democratic People's Republic of Korea, the Republic of Korea, Russia and Japan attended the talks.

    A final common document was hopeful and differences have been narrowed down, member of the Chinese delegation Liu Jianchao said Friday.

    The first-round talks were held in the Chinese capital last August. Enditem
